Slicing 101 Effects Of Layer Height On 3D Printed Parts | 3D Printing - Airwolf 3D Several tests as well as anecdotal evidence conclude that layer height can affect inter layer bonding and consequently the strength of a print. layer height is the thickness or height of each layer of filament, powder or resin extruded, sintered or cured in a 3d printer. How important is layer height for 3d printing and how much of an impact does it have on your custom parts? it turns out layer height can have quite an effect. in this article, learn about the importance of layer height and how it affects the quality, appearance and strength of 3d printed parts. Layer height is a crucial factor in 3d printing that significantly affects print quality, speed, and strength. smaller layer heights, typically 0.1 mm or less, produce smoother surfaces and finer details, making them ideal for intricate models and parts where surface finish is paramount. Layer height affects many aspects of your final print: quality, speed, cost, strength, and aesthetics. each of these is interconnected, and getting the right balance depends on your project needs. lower layer height gives better surface finish.
